Developed using a charge compensation principle and proprietary process technology, these Ultra Junction MOSFETs provide the best-in-class Figure of Merit (on-resistance times gate charge), which translates into lowest conduction and switching losses. They exhibit the lowest on-state resistances in the industry.

With low reverse recovery charge and time, the body diodes are capable of removing all the leftover energies during high-speed switching to avoid device failure and achieve high efficiency.

Moreover, these new devices are avalanche capable and exhibit a superior dv/dt performance as well. They are robust against device failure caused by voltage spikes and accidental turn-on of parasitic bipolar transistors inherent in the MOSFET structure. As such these rugged devices require fewer snubbers and can be used in both hard and soft switching power converters.
